Why the Best Group Motorcycle Communicator for a Half Helmet Is Necessary

I’ve found that riding in a group becomes a lot safer and more enjoyable when I use a good motorcycle communicator, especially with a half helmet. Since half helmets don’t block as much wind and noise as full-face helmets, it can be hard for me to hear other riders clearly without a reliable communicator. Having one helps me stay connected, follow directions, and react faster when the group changes speed or direction.

What I Look for First

Before I buy any communicator, I always check a few basics. I want something that fits my half helmet well, works with my riding group, and does not create extra bulk. I also pay close attention to how easy it is to install because half helmets usually offer less space for mounting speakers and microphones.

Helmet Compatibility

Half helmets can be tricky, so I make sure the communicator is designed for open-face or half-helmet use. I prefer models with boom microphones and slim speakers that can be positioned without discomfort. If the unit includes adhesive mounts or flexible mic arms, that is usually a big plus for me.

Sound Quality and Noise Control

Clear sound matters more than I expected when I first started riding in groups. I look for strong speakers, good bass, and effective noise cancellation. Since half helmets expose me to more wind and road noise, I want a communicator that can still keep voices understandable at higher speeds.

Group Communication Range

For group rides, range is one of my top priorities. I check how many riders can connect and how far the signal can reach. In my experience, a good communicator should maintain stable connections across several bikes, especially on twisty roads or in traffic where riders may spread out.

Battery Life

I never want my communicator dying halfway through a ride. That is why I look for long battery life and fast charging. For all-day rides or weekend trips, I prefer a unit that can handle hours of intercom use, music, and GPS prompts without constant recharging.

Ease of Use While Riding

When I am on the road, I do not want to struggle with tiny buttons. I look for glove-friendly controls, voice commands, or simple app integration. The easier it is to manage calls, music, and intercom functions, the safer and more enjoyable my ride feels.

Bluetooth and Device Pairing

I like communicators that pair quickly with my phone, GPS, and other riders’ devices. A reliable Bluetooth connection saves me time and frustration. If the communicator supports multiple device connections, I find that especially useful for group rides and navigation.

Durability and Weather Resistance

My riding gear has to handle sun, rain, dust, and vibration. I always check for weather resistance and solid build quality. A communicator that can survive regular use in changing conditions gives me more confidence on long trips.

Microphone Performance

With a half helmet, the microphone needs to pick up my voice clearly without too much wind interference. I prefer communicators with flexible boom mics and good wind protection. If my riding partners can hear me clearly, the whole group experience improves.

Comfort and Weight

Since half helmets are already lightweight, I do not want a bulky communicator ruining that feel. I look for compact units that sit comfortably and do not press too hard against my head or ears. Comfort becomes even more important on longer rides.

Price vs Value

I always compare features against price. Sometimes a mid-range communicator gives me everything I need without paying for extras I will never use. For me, the best value is a unit that balances sound quality, battery life, range, and comfort.
